About

TowneBank provides retail and commercial banking services for individuals, commercial enterprises, and professionals in Virginia and North Carolina. The company operates through three segments: Banking, Realty, and Insurance. Towne Bank (TOWN) - Net Assets

Latest net assets as of December 2025: $2.43 Billion USD

Based on the latest financial reports, Towne Bank (TOWN) has net assets worth $2.43 Billion USD as of December 2025.

Net assets (also known as shareholders' equity or book value) represent the difference between a company's total assets ($19.69 Billion) and total liabilities ($17.26 Billion). This figure indicates the residual interest in the assets after deducting liabilities, essentially showing what would remain for shareholders if all assets were liquidated and all debts paid off.
